Cyber Insurance Requirements for Small Businesses in 2026
Insurers stopped taking your word for it. The application is now a technical audit — and the biggest reason claims get denied is a control you said you had but couldn't prove. Here's exactly what carriers require and how to get approved.
In 2026, cyber insurers require multi-factor authentication on all accounts, endpoint detection and response (EDR) on every device, immutable and tested backups, a written incident response plan, security awareness training, and disciplined patch management — plus documented proof that each control was actually running when a loss occurred.
Cyber insurance got a lot harder for small businesses
A few years ago, buying cyber insurance meant a short form, a signature, and a premium. That world is gone. Carriers paid out billions in ransomware and business-email-compromise losses, and they responded the way any business would — by tightening who they cover and how much proof they demand.

What do cyber insurers actually require in 2026?
Requirements vary by carrier and coverage amount, but a common core has hardened into a de facto standard. If you can't truthfully answer "yes," expect a higher premium, a lower limit, or a declined application.
| Control | What insurers expect | Why it matters to them |
|---|---|---|
| Multi-factor authentication | Enforced on email, remote access, VPNs, and admin accounts. | Blocks 99%+ of account-compromise attacks. |
| Endpoint Detection & Response | Installed and reporting on every endpoint. Antivirus alone no longer qualifies. | Contains incidents early instead of late. |
| Immutable, tested backups | Encrypted or air-gapped copies with documented restore tests. | ~96% of ransomware targets backups. |
| Incident response plan | Written, tabletop-tested, with roles and notification timelines. | Linked to lower claim likelihood. |
| Security awareness training | Annual training plus phishing simulations, with records. | Most incidents start with a click. |
| Patch management | Documented policy with defined timelines, consistently applied. | Unpatched systems are top entry points. |
| Email authentication | SPF, DKIM, and DMARC configured, plus anti-phishing filtering. | BEC drives tens of billions in losses. |
| Least-privilege access | Admin rights limited, stale accounts removed. | Most attacks use valid credentials. |
Why do claims get denied even when you have coverage?
You can hold a valid policy, pay every premium, suffer a genuine attack — and still watch the claim get denied. Three patterns drive most denials.
1. Misrepresentation on the application
You sign a warranty that your answers are true. If you claimed MFA on all remote access but one legacy VPN account lacked it, the carrier can dispute the claim — even if that gap didn't cause the incident.
2. Failure to maintain a stated control
Carriers require you to keep controls running. If EDR was attested everywhere but a batch of laptops had the agent uninstalled or non-reporting when the incident hit, that's grounds for dispute.
3. Late notification
Policies require notice within a specific window after you knew, or should have known, about an incident. Miss it and coverage can evaporate regardless of your controls.
The through-line: the problem is rarely the technology. It's the gap between the controls you believe you have and the ones you can actually document.

"We have it" versus "we can prove it"
Stop asking "do we have this control?" and start asking "can we prove it was running on the day of an incident?" That's the distinction carriers care about.
"We have it" — not enough
- MFA"We turned MFA on."
- EDR"We bought an EDR license."
- Backups"Backups run nightly."
- Training"We told staff to be careful."
"We can prove it" — what passes
- MFAExported conditional-access policy, enforced across all accounts.
- EDRDashboard showing every endpoint installed and reporting.
- BackupsA dated restore-test log proving recovery works.
- TrainingCompletion certificates and phishing-sim results for all staff.

Southern New England is dense with the firms carriers scrutinize hardest — professional services, healthcare, manufacturers, and nonprofits, many running lean IT.
Massachusetts businesses also operate under 201 CMR 17.00, one of the country's stricter data-protection rules, so the same documentation that satisfies an insurer often does double duty for state compliance.
